The drive train on the Cadillac and Olds front wheel drive full size cars of this period up till 1976 were very reliable the trans is based on TH 400 which is among best transmissions. As long as US car companies made big cars the drive trains were good when they downsized they were in trouble. The CV joints are listed at Advance Auto parts for around $60 which I do not consider expensive.
Finding trim and body parts may be a larger problem and the Plastic pcs between body and bumper if original will be cracked or missing but fiberglass replacements are available.
Gas consumption is not a strong point. But in my opinion gas is not a issue on any old car small part of ownership of old cars.
